Opéra Comique

Paris, France

The name of this Paris institution stands for a whole subgenre of opera. The list of those masterpieces that were premiered here at the “National Opera’s little sister” is long and includes such “big names” as Carmen, Hoffmann's Tales, Lakmé, Manon, and Pelléas et Mélisande. The Opéra-Comique has remained true to the opera buffa tradition with productions of world-class standing.
